#cc96d1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cc96d1 is composed of 80% red, 58.8%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.4% cyan, 28.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 294.9 degrees, a saturation of 39.1% and a lightness of 70.4%. #cc96d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#992da3.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#cc96d1 color description : Slightly desaturated magenta.

#cc96d1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cc96d1 has RGB values of R:204, G:150,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13407953.

Shades and Tints of #cc96d1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040204 is the darkest color, while #faf5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#cc96d1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4b3b4 is the less saturated color, while #ee6dfa is the most saturated one.
